Density is the measure of mass per unit volume of a substance.
It is a physical property of matter.
It is calculated by dividing the mass of a substance by its volume.
Units of density include kg/m³, g/cm³, and lb/ft³.
Density can be used to identify substances and determine their purity.
For example, gold has a density of 19.3 g/cm³, while aluminum has a density of 2.7 g/cm³.

Fe500 is a type of high-strength reinforcement steel used in construction.
Fe500 stands for 'Fe' meaning iron and '500' representing the minimum yield strength of the steel in megapascals (MPa).
It is commonly used in construction for its high strength and durability.
Fe500 steel bars are used in reinforced concrete structures such as buildings, bridges, and highways.

Hydrotest procedure is a process of testing the strength and integrity of a pressure vessel or pipeline by filling it with water and pressurizing it.
The vessel or pipeline is filled with water and pressurized to a specified level
The pressure is held for a specified amount of time to check for leaks or deformations
The test is usually performed before commissioning or after repairs
